Proof of work
Visual documentation by its nature makes it possible to perform an assessment of the percentage of work completed by your crew and each subcontractor. It gives the project manager, the architect, the financier and the owner the ability to study the progress and make their own determination as to what percentage of work is believed to be completed.
Progress payments:
- Payments are processed far quicker than the traditional method for processing payments.
- Proof of work is substantiated with the visual documentation.
- Architects, lenders and owners can sign off on payment requests without even going to the jobsite.
Project Extension Requests:
- Requests to extend the project schedule can be granted without objection by showing proof using visual data to show setbacks caused by weather, vandalism, fire, poor quality of work or any other causes beyond the Contractor’s control.
Conflict Dispute Resolution
- Reviewing visual data is a great way to identify the root cause of an issue.
- Conflicts are resolved and accountability assigned appropriately due to visual evidence.
- Visual documentation safeguards your company from expenses caused by others.
- Finger-pointing is eliminated which in turn fosters synergy and improves moral.
